* `--reset` (Optional)
|
||||
- Resets internal state machine of the device and clears provisioned credentials; to be used only in case of provisioning failures
|
||||
|
||||
* `--reprov` (Optional)
|
||||
- Resets internal state machine of the device and clears provisioned credentials; to be used only in case the device is to be provisioned again for new credentials after a previous successful provisioning
